Trillian 3.1.12.0 – Happy Thanksgiving!

Wednesday, November 26th, 2008


This morning we’ve started to roll out a minor update to Trillian 3.1, version 3.1.12.0.  This version addresses 3 recently reported security vulnerabilies and includes a minor fix for the MSN engine that was causing crashes for a small number of customers.

In Astra news, we’re continuing to add thousands of new testers each week and will be ramping up the rate over the coming weeks.  Testing is going reasonably well – we’ve fixed a few issues server-side as they’ve cropped up, and some of you may have noticed the occasional disconnect on the Astra service as we perform emergency maintenance or tuning when necessary.  Please bear with us during this process – we’ll have everything smoothed out before the final release.

Build 89.

Friday, November 14th, 2008

Build 89 is now available. We’ve fixed a bunch of bugs and are working on other performance-related improvements simultaneously. As of Build 89, you will only receive updates the day we release them if you’ve enabled the “Check for beta versions of Trillian” option in your “Installation & Startup” preferences. This preference was not functioning correctly until Build 88, and today’s build will be the first time you’ll need the option enabled to get updates immediately after we release them. Those of you who keep this option disabled will continue to receive updates a few days after we release them. The intention of this feature was to avoid the mass distribution of a broken/regression bug build (i.e Build 86 to 87).
